XenDesktop is a Virtual Desktop Infrastructure (VDI) which allows users to virtually access and run Microsoft Windows and Linux desktops from a datacenter or a public or private cloud, via devices located anywhere. Users are able to access virtual desktops and applications through XenApp using a locally installed client called Citrix Receiver. Virtual applications are delivered and managed via XenApp and virtual desktops are delivered and managed via XenDesktop.

Citrix-Cloud-ResourceLocation-Arm-Template
This template is intended for demonstration deployments of Citrix XenDesktop on Azure. As stated below, this will provision all of the resources necessary for a stand-alone deployment with a unique Active Directory domain.
This is not intended to integrate with an existing Active Directory domain, Azure Active Directory, or other existing resources
This template creates a fully self-contained Citrix Cloud Resource Location compatible with Citrix XenDesktop with the XenApp and XenDesktop Service or Citrix XenDesktop Essentials Service trial licensing. A completed deployment from this template will consist of the following resources:
- Windows Server Active Directory Domain Controller
- Citrix NetScaler VPX 11.1
- Citrix Virtual Delivery Agent (VDAs)
- Windows 10 HUB CBB (Client VDI golden image)
- Windows Server 2016 (Server VDI golden image)
- Citrix Cloud Connector
- Jump Box / Bastian Host (VM built exclusively for remote access to the other resources)
- Azure Load Balancer
- Azure Virtual Network and Subnet
- Azure Storage Account
- Azure Availability Set
